Rat Race Events who organise the run have pulled out all the stops by the looks of it with a different obstacle set in competitors way every 1km. 10 obstacles in 10k, should be interesting.
The fact that the race begins beside St Giles Cathedral on the Royal Mile will only add to the experience for visitors to the City, Edinburgh I might mention is where I come from and in my opinion is the most incredible place and I feel very honoured to be born and raised here.
